VC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2022 in Review
238 of the 5,936 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Visteon (VC) for Q2 2022, worth a combined $3.08B — down 1.6% from $3.14B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 33 funds closed out of VC and 21 opened new positions — a net loss of 12 holders — while 89 trimmed existing stakes and 80 added.
The largest buyer was FIFTHDELTA, adding an estimated $48.1M. The largest seller was Invesco, cutting an estimated $62.8M.
